Frozen pipes in Manhattan Beach need immediate professional attention to prevent a burst that can flood your home with hundreds of gallons of water. Phoenician Plumbing provides emergency frozen pipe service throughout Manhattan Beach, CA — safely thawing ice blockages using controlled heat application, then inspecting the full pipe run for cracks or weak spots caused by the freeze.
